2012 TNM Conference: March 23 – 25, 2012
Conference Information and Membership forms


Friday evening, March 23, 2012

Wine Tasting at 6:30 pm provided by the Plaza Wine and Gift Shop in the Hotel
Nieta Fran Ward, the owner, will provide wine for tasting and a few nibbles.
Her shop is really nice; everything from jewelry to paintings to pottery, etc., and the wine selection is quite good.

7:30 pm Evening Gathering in the Plaza Ballroom. Heavy hors d’oeuvres – Entertainment by Nat Gold Players

Saturday, March 24, 2012

9:00 am – 11:45 am Monologue Workshop Ballroom

11:45 am – 1:15 pm Lunch, On our own
There are a number of restaurants on the Plaza and Bridge Street within walking distance of the hotel.

1:15 pm – 2:30 pm Workshop
or this could be a load in and rehearsal period for the 10-minute shows

3:00 pm Monologue Competition in Ballroom

4:30 pm – 6:00 pm Preparation for the 10 minutes plays
Load in props and costumes and run through.

6:00 pm – 7:15 pm Dinner, On our own

7:30 pm House opens to public in ballroom for 10-Minute Play Showcase
perhaps to include the top three monologues to begin the evening.

After Glow Location – TBA
? maybe at the ‘Lyne-Rucker’?

Sunday, March 25, 2012

9:00 am Membership Meeting in the Ballroom – Breakfast Burritos

10:30 am TNM Board Meeting in the Ballroom

12:01 pm – Farewells & Departure


Plaza Hotel, Las Vegas, NM is the conference hotel.

Victorian Room $68
Victorian Double Room $78
Victorian Premium Room $88;
Victorian Premium Double Room $98
Victorian Parlor Suite $108
Rates are exclusive of a 12.065% occupancy tax.
All rooms come with a complimentary hot breakfast each morning in the Landmark Grill Restaurant.
Free high speed wireless internet is offered throughout the hotel, as well as a complimentary guest computer located in the lobby
Workout room, in-house Saloon/Bar and coin-operated guest laundry

Reservations must be made by contacting the hotel at 1-800-328-1882 or 1-505-425-3591.
The rates above are not available on the internet
Guests should indicate Theatre New Mexico to get the special rates. Reservations must be guaranteed with a major credit card.
